A month or so ago, an old friend reached out, and asked if I was interested in updating the Horizon As Built report. Honestly had been debating this for some time, just never set the time to do it. I flipped this to a priority, as this is something I wanted to do, but just needed a nudge to get rolling. And Karl Newick was the nudge I needed.
Huge thanks for Karl for the push, and also the ideas and reference code for a few additions to the report. And thanks for endless testing as I continued to evolve this.
It live! Look here>>>>>ASBuiltReport.VMware.Horizon
What is new with this update? Well glad you asked, it’s now configured for 2309 version of Horizon and below. I have tested this on all 23## versions of Horizon and should work on all 8 version of Horizon code, just some things might be blank. It should capture everything you can set in Horizon admin console and more. With a few small exceptions. Will go over those in a bit. But first the new major additions.

With that said, there are some limitations on the SOAP API that was used for this report originally when I created it, so over the course of the beginning part of 2024, my intentions are to rebuild the report to use the Rest API’s where we can see a bit more data.
What is not included in the report.
Over the next few months expect updates for the As Built Reports for VMware App Volumes and VMware UAG’s, and a code swap from SOAP to REST for the Horizon one, hopefully with in the 2312 release info or 2403 data in it depending on release timeline. Hope it helps you all.
